On Mon, Oct 30, 2006 at 05:16:10PM -0600, Hugo Vanwoerkom wrote:
How do you install java in Sid?
apt-get install sun-java5-plugin sun-java5-bin
apt-get install sun-java5-jdk # If you want the JDK
You'll need the non-free repository in your sources.list file.
I ended up doing apt-get install sun-java5-jre sun-java5-plugin.
It also installed FF1.05, which I don't need because I have FF2.0 from
their binary.
But Java works. Thanks.
